As the Blood ​Moon total lunar eclipse approaches in ​March 2025,⁤ observing it​ safely‍ and effectively is crucial for enthusiasts and casual viewers alike. Using the right ​tools can significantly enhance your experience. Here are some essentials to consider:

  • Binoculars or a Telescope: ⁤ While the moon ⁤will‍ be visible to⁣ the naked eye,binoculars or a telescope can provide stunning detail.
  • Camera⁣ with a Tripod: ⁤ If​ you wish to capture​ the moment, a DSLR or​ mirrorless camera⁢ with a⁢ zoom lens is recommended.A sturdy tripod will stabilize ​your shots.
  • Red Light Flashlight: This⁣ will help you see ⁤in the dark‍ without ruining your night⁢ vision.

In addition to equipment, ⁢choosing the right ⁣location​ is equally⁤ important. Seek out places with minimal⁣ light pollution and clear skies for optimal viewing conditions. Check local​ weather forecasts to​ ensure a cloudless night, and consider the following:

  • High Points: Elevated areas can provide broader visibility and better perspectives.
  • Dark Sky ⁢Parks: These ⁣designated ⁣areas are‌ ideal for stargazing and lunar observations.
  • Community Events: Many cities host gatherings with telescopes set up for public use,enriching⁣ the viewing experience.

the⁢ ‘Blood‌ Moon’ total lunar eclipse on March 14, 2025, will be a remarkable celestial event, observable‌ from various regions‍ across the globe. Viewers in North America,⁢ parts ⁣of South America, Europe,⁢ and western Africa will have the best vantage points to witness this stunning spectacle as the⁢ Earth’s ​shadow ⁣casts a​ reddish‌ hue on the moon.
